
Finance Business Partner
Key Responsibilities
Finance Business Partnering
Lead the preparation of annual budgets and reforecasts in collaboration with divisional MDs and commercial teams
Partner with project teams throughout the lifecycle to assess budgets, produce cashflows, monitor performance, and deliver post-project reviews
Contribute to UK-wide cashflow forecasting, highlighting working capital milestones (e.g., invoicing schedules on major projects)
Deliver timely financial analysis and performance reporting to senior leadership
Support monthly and quarterly financial statement preparation
Promote financial best practices and compliance across departments
Conduct capital expenditure reviews and analysis
Finance Delivery & Controls
Assist the Senior Finance Business Partner in developing and implementing international accounting policies
Maintain accurate financial records; ensure compliance with risk and regulatory requirements
Apply knowledge of UK GAAP and IFRS standards in reporting
Support external audit processes to ensure timely completion
Liaise with tax advisers regarding VAT, Corporation Tax, IR35, and other legislation
Help implement and monitor internal reporting policies and key controls
Process Improvement & Support
Ensure transactional finance complies with legal and internal requirements
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ives across finance and operations
Undertake other duties as directed by the Senior Finance Business Partner
Knowledge & Experience
Strong understanding of accounting principles, UK GAAP, and IFRS
Experience with financial reporting, budgeting, forecasting, and cashflow management
Prior exposure to project-based financial oversight (e.g., construction, engineering, infrastructure)
Experience supporting audits and ensuring regulatory compliance
Familiarity with capital expenditure reviews and reporting metrics
Experience liaising with external tax advisers
Skills & Competencies
Excellent analytical and commercial insight
Strong stakeholder engagement and communication abilities
Confident using Microsoft SharePoint, Teams, Excel, Word, and PowerPoint
Skilled in accounting/ERP software; experience with Navision or BuildSmart is a plus
Full UK Driving Licence required
Qualifications
Fully qualified accountant (ACCA, CIMA, or ACA)
Minimum 3 years' experience in a finance business partnering or similar role
